1. Understanding the Business Problem

Traditional offices remain bogged down by systemic inefficiencies tied directly to physical paper usage. Organizations often fail to recognize the immense friction caused by legacy systems until a comprehensive audit is performed. The core problems manifest in several distinct financial and operational drains:

  • Exorbitant Consumable Expenses: The direct purchase of paper, specialized ink cartridges, toner replacements, lease payments for industrial printers, and maintenance contracts add up significantly over fiscal quarters.
  • Labor-Intensive Handling: Staff hours consumed by manual filing, physical document retrieval, printing, photocopying, and manual data entry represent a massive misallocation of payroll capital.
  • Storage and Real Estate Costs: Physical archiving requires dedicated square footage within commercial real estate or off-site storage unit rentals, both of which carry recurring monthly overhead.
  • Compliance and Security Vulnerabilities: Physical documents lack granular audit trails, making them susceptible to damage, misplacement, unauthorized access, and compliance failures that risk severe regulatory penalties.

2. Root Causes & Impact

To address the root causes of excessive paper consumption, decision-makers must look at organizational habits and legacy tech stacks. Many enterprises rely on outdated document handling because "that is how it has always been done." Without a standardized digital document policy, departments create siloed workflows—one team uses cloud storage, another prints out emails to sign them physically, and finance relies on manual invoice processing.

The True Financial Impact

The cumulative impact of these fragmented practices creates severe financial drag:

  • High Error Rates: Manual data entry yields a statistically significant rate of human error, leading to billing discrepancies, delayed customer payments, and costly reconciliation hours.
  • Slow Document Turnaround: Waiting for physical signatures delays contract execution, sales cycles, and vendor onboarding, directly impacting top-line revenue generation.
  • Scalability Limits: As transaction volumes scale, paper-based processes require linear increases in administrative headcount and storage space, preventing profitable scaling.

3. Actionable Solutions & Implementation

Transitioning to a fully digital environment requires a structured roadmap. Enterprise leaders must evaluate software requirements, security protocols, and integration frameworks to ensure a positive Return on Investment (ROI).

Step-by-Step Implementation Framework

  • Comprehensive Document Audit: Map out every paper touchpoint across departments. Identify what is being printed, why it is printed, and where it is stored.
  • Select Core Digital Infrastructure: Invest in cloud storage, enterprise content management (ECM) systems, and secure e-signature platforms that align with your security and compliance needs.
  • Define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s): Establish strict digital-first rules across the organization to prevent employees from reverting to printing and physical filing.
  • Train and Upskill Staff: Ensure that all team members understand the new How to Build a Paperless Business requirements and software tools to maximize adoption rates.

Cost Breakdown & ROI Analysis

Evaluating the financial return involves balancing upfront investments against ongoing operational savings:

Cost Category Traditional Paper Workflow Digital Paperless Workflow
Consumables (Paper, Toner) High (Recurring monthly) Near Zero
Storage & Space High (Office/Off-site square footage) Low (Cloud storage subscription)
Administrative Labor High (Filing, manual entry, retrieval) Optimized (Automated indexing & search)
Document Turnaround Speed Days to Weeks Minutes to Hours
